Transaction 032e386e44f5e3c21431fa34e773a9a9f9b60f9d292f74c15839b17db8d9380c

190 Input
2 Outputs
  • 032e386e44f5e3c21431fa34e773a9a9f9b60f9d292f74c15839b17db8d9380c:0
  • value  1354749
    address  31hztRuHvd5BCnkcoJo3GvzPFS6ssrbonu
  • 032e386e44f5e3c21431fa34e773a9a9f9b60f9d292f74c15839b17db8d9380c:1
  • value  134102311
    address  3LHfpP655WthKegN3STu6KYWJevBWPMsqt